What Is Content Marketing?
Content Marketing:•Establishes authority and provides useful information•Should be useful even to someone not interested in buying your product or service•Not disguised as independent editorial•Does not have to run in an editorial environment, like a third-party magazine•Provides value to the consumer.•Is honest and without hyperbole

Content Marketing — The BasicsBasic Rules1.Lead Generation: Your content should generate leads for your business.
– Don’t create content just to have content. – Caveat: Don’t create content that is purely sales-driven.
2.Context: Your content needs to be placed in the right venues for the right audiences.
3.Have a Strategy: One-off efforts won’t cut it. Use an editorial calendar to plan content each quarter.
4.Timing: Plan publication of content around customer buying cycle.
5.Factor in Cost: Content marketing is expensive. It’s a long-term investment; not a short-term solution.
6.Make it Creative: Your content needs to bring something new to the consumer. Otherwise, it’s a waste of time and money.

Content Marketing & SEO
Benefits to SEO•Attracts authority signals (links, social shares) — improves SEO performance•Positions brand as authority on relevant topics•Increases conversion rates
– Educates users on topics that are difficult to understand
www.MediaWhiz.com @MediaWhizInc
Content Marketing & SEOHow Content Marketing Can Hurt SEO•Don’t create content for “SEO”
– Write for humans
– Content with purpose of satisfying search engines has short-lived benefits
•Spam
– Don’t syndicate content to article distribution networks or off-topic properties
•Inconsistency/falsity
– Fact check and ensure consistency with brand messaging
– Consumers’ trust compromised by off-message or false content

Lead Gen Best Practices
Early outreach = lead-gen success• Odds of reaching lead decrease by >10 times in first hour• Odds of qualifying lead in 5 minutes vs. 30 minutes drop
21 times– from 5 to 10 minutes the dial to qualify odds decrease 4
times• Best time to call a lead: 4-6 p.m. Wednesday & Thursday

The Content Marketing Top-10
1. Know your audience: Write for a specific reader or customer. Know what they want and how/where they consume information.
2. Include images: Images will “pop” when content is shared.
3. Commit: Not a one-night stand. Establish an editorial calendar and publish often. Give customers a reason to keep reading.
4. Engage the right buyers with the right content: Write content for all levels of the sales funnel.
5. Repurpose content: Turn blog posts into white papers; white papers into infographics, etc.

The Content Marketing Top-10
6. Create series: If you have 10 steps, share 5 now and 5 in next post.
7. Measure ROI and leads: Track KPIs (visits, conversions, links, social shares) generated to understand what content performs best
8. Track trends: Relate your content to emerging industry trends. Write content that answers customers’ questions about those trends.
9. Be timely: Publish content when your customers are most active.
10. Reference industry influencers: Enable others to generate awareness and leads on your behalf
